    Level 2 Technical Specialist ****

    There are two important characteristics possessed by Datamax Technical Specialists: people skills and technical competence.

    People Skills

    Technical Specialists are responsible for providing technical support for Datamax-managed network service clients. The ideal candidate must be technically savvy, detail oriented, and able to work well with a diversity of personality types in various business and technical settings. The ideal candidate will have a “can do” attitude, exhibit a positive manner when working with clients, and be committed to being a team player.

    Technical Competence

    Support Desk Technical Specialists are responsible for using tools like ConnectWise to remotely support, proactively manage, and otherwise engage Datamax clients in a positive and productive manner. Strong problem-solving skills are required.

    Essential Activities:

    • Manage our TechCare® IT service accounts and perform maintenance
    • Implement IT projects, such as server/email migrations and other configurations under the direction of project management
    • Respond to calls and/or escalated ticket needs of the managed service accounts
    • Thorough documentation of knowledgebase entries, all technical tasks, time tracking, client information, etc.

    Education:

    • High school or equivalent (Required)

    Experience/Qualifications:

    • Help desk or technical support: 2 years required; 3+ years preferred
    • Windows 10+ support: 1 year required; 2+ years preferred
    • Microsoft Office and O365 support: 1 year required
    • Basic network troubleshooting: 1 year required; 1+ year preferred
    • Windows Server 2016+: 1+ year preferred
    • MCSA, MCSE, and/or other certifications preferred

    Must be able to pass criminal background check and drug screen

    Job Type: Full-time

    Schedule:

    • 8 hour shifts Monday to Friday
      • Some work outside normal business hours may be required
    • On call rotation, including some weekends and holidays

    Salary: $48,000.00 - $52,500.00 per year
